AT7912E Overview
The AT7912E provides an interface between a SpaceWire link according to the SpaceWire Standard ECSS-E-50-12A and several different interfaces. The AT7912E was designed by EADS Astrium in Germany under the name 'SMCS116SpW" for "Scalable Multi-channel munication Subsystem for SpaceWire". It is manufactured using the SEU hardened cell library from Atmel MG2RT CMOS 0.5µm radiation tolerant sea of gates technology.
AT7912E Key Features
- Also known as SMCS116SpW
- Single Bidirectional SpaceWire link allowing
- Full duplex munication
- Transmit rate from 1.25 up to 200 Mbit/s in each direction
- Supports Serial Transfer Universal Protocol (STUP) Derived from the T7906 Single Point to Point IEEE 1355 High Speed Con
- Known anomalies of the T7906 chip corrected Host interface
- Gives read/write accesses to the AT7912E configuration registers
- Gives read/write accesses to the SpaceWire channel ADC/ DAC interface
- Allows direct connection of an ADC with a width of up to 16 bits
